Starbucks is making ready an NFT airdrop for members of its Odyssey rewards program as a part of the corporate’s foray into Web3.
Customers should meet particular standards to be eligible to obtain a so-called “limited-edition stamp” from the coffeehouse large, Starbucks informed Odyssey members in an e mail obtained by Blockworks.
First, the airdrop is barely accessible for US residents. Second, every participant should be a Starbucks rewards member, and enrolled in Starbucks Odyssey, the corporate’s waitlisted Web3 rewards platform. This system launched in beta again in September 2022, and stays accessible solely to a choose variety of people.
Supplied {that a} participant is an Odyssey member, they are going to then have to verify to have accomplished two “journeys,” and that they already personal not less than one limited-edition NFT stamp. Journeys are challenges that customers can full to win stamps embedded with rewards factors. One such instance of a journey could possibly be going to a special Starbucks retailer or attempting a brand new drink, a former Starbucks govt informed Blockworks in December.
Customers who meet all of those {qualifications} by the corporate’s specified date will probably be eligible for the airdrop, in keeping with Starbucks Odyssey’s airdrop phrases.
The phrases additionally state that “you aren’t assured a Stamp of your selecting […] you’ll obtain a Stamp as decided by Starbucks in its sole discretion.”
Starbucks has proven continued curiosity on this planet of digital possession. Final month, it launched the “First Retailer” NFTs with lots of the collectibles within the bundle depicting the unique, a lot humbler Starbucks storefront that opened in downtown Seattle again in 1971.
Within the final 24 hours, the First Retailer assortment has generated the best gross sales quantity on NFT market Nifty Gateway.
